Classes at all FUSD schools will resume on Monday after a cyber security threat caused officials to cancel classes last week. Officials say the threat impacted the ability of FUSD schools to operate normally, so they called off classes last Thursday and Friday. The attack was from “ransomware,” which is a powerful malware program. District technicians and others worked all weekend to update all district computers, teacher laptops and other devices, so students can return to classes on Monday. Officials say no personally identifiable information was released during the incident.
